Frequently Asked Questions
1. How does this home compare to others in Bridgwater Trails?
The data indicates this home is newer than approximately 80% of homes in the broader neighbourhood. Its lot size is a particular advantage, ranking larger than 94% of lots on its own street, which is a less common find in newer communities.
2. What does the "renovated basement" entail?
The listing confirms the basement is finished, but the specific details of the renovation (materials, layout, permits) are not provided here. This is a key point to clarify with the listing agent to understand the quality and scope of the work.
3. Has the home's value increased since it was last sold?
The home sold for $415,000 in August 2020. Its current assessed value is $544,000. While assessed value is not market value, this indicates significant appreciation, which is typical for newer Winnipeg homes purchased pre-2020. A current market evaluation will determine the actual listing price.
